Grow RPG

Seele01-Flash
By
Grow RPG is an innovative turn-based strategy game that combines kingdom building with RPG elements. Your strategic placement choices determine the story outcome as you defend against evil demons.

Prompt

MODEL: Seele01-Flash
Please use Three.js to generate a **mobile-first game** with the theme "Grow RPG". Please read the following detailed game design requirements first, and then generate the code accordingly: ### 1. Assets & Environment * **Visual Style**: Recreate the classic "Eyezmaze" aesthetic using **Low-Poly 3D** models with **Flat Shading** (Toon Shader). The palette should use vibrant, high-saturation colors (Bright Green for land, Deep Blue for the Demon, White/Silver for the Hero). * **The World**: Create a central **semi-sphere or sphere** acting as the "planet" surface, positioned in the center of the screen. The texture should be a simple green grid or grass pattern. * **Characters**: * **Hero**: A simple voxel or low-poly knight character (Blue/White armor) standing on the front-center of the globe. * **Demon**: A larger, hovering low-poly purple/blue demon with yellow horns, positioned behind the globe or floating above the top edge. * **Grow Items**: Create 6 distinct objects (e.g., Tree, House, Rock, Water, Chest, Tower). Each object needs 3 visual states (Level 1, Level 2, Level 3) to represent evolution (e.g., Tree Lvl 1 is a sapling, Lvl 3 is a large forest). * **Mobile Optimization**: Use `BoxGeometry` and `CylinderGeometry` primitives where possible to keep draw calls low. Use a single directional light source with soft shadows. ### 2. Audio Requirements * **BGM**: A whimsical, marching-band style looping track (flute and snare drum based) that suggests an adventure. * **Sound Effects (SFX)**: * **Placement**: A satisfying "Pop" or "Plop" sound when an item is dropped onto the globe. * **Growth**: A rising "Ding" or magical chime when an item evolves to the next level. * **Combat**: 8-bit sword slash sounds for the hero and a low-pitched growl for the demon. * **Win/Loss**: A fanfare for victory and a sad trombone for defeat. ### 3. Gameplay Loop * **Core Logic**: The game is a sequence puzzle. There are 6 turns. * **Turn Structure**: 1. **Selection**: The player selects an item from the inventory. 2. **Placement**: The item appears on the globe. 3. **Growth Phase**: All currently placed items interact. Based on the *current* combination, specific items "Level Up" (grow visually). 4. **Action Phase**: The Hero performs an attack animation towards the Demon. The Demon attacks back (reducing visible heart icons). * **Victory Condition**: If all items reach Level 3 (Max Level) by the final turn, the Hero performs a "Super Attack" and the Demon explodes. * **Fail Condition**: If the sequence is wrong and items don't max out, the Demon defeats the Hero on the last turn. ### 4. Mobile Controls & Interaction * **Screen Orientation**: **Portrait Mode** (Vertical) is mandatory to accommodate the globe on top and inventory below. * **UI Layout**: * **Top**: A row of Heart Icons (Health) and a Turn Counter. * **Center**: The 3D Scene (Globe, Hero, Demon). Allow the user to swipe horizontally to slightly rotate the globe view (limited angle). * **Bottom (Inventory)**: A grid (2 columns x 3 rows) of large, tappable buttons (min 60x60px) representing the deployable items. * **Interaction**: * **Tap-to-Place**: Instead of dragging (which can be error-prone on small screens), the player taps an icon in the inventory, and it automatically zooms onto a pre-defined slot on the globe with an elastic animation (using GSAP or Tween.js). * **Haptic Feedback**: Trigger `navigator.vibrate(50)` when an item is placed and a heavier vibration when the Hero takes damage. Do not ask for clarification. Do not request confirmation. Directly execute the generation task based on the given instructions.

Game Introduction

About the Game

Grow RPG is a unique turn-based strategy game that revolutionizes the traditional RPG experience through innovative building mechanics. In this captivating puzzle-RPG hybrid, every decision you make shapes not just your kingdom's development, but the entire storyline and ultimate fate of your world.

Unlike conventional RPGs, Grow RPG challenges you to think strategically about the order of your actions. Each turn presents you with crucial decisions about what to build and when to build it, creating a deeply engaging gameplay loop where timing and sequence are everything.

Core Features

Strategic Building System

The heart of Grow RPG lies in its revolutionary building sequence mechanic. You'll place various objects - trees, houses, stones, chests, and water sources - but the order matters tremendously . Place a house before trees, and you'll follow one development path. Reverse that order, and entirely different possibilities emerge.

Multiple Story Paths and Endings

Your building choices don't just affect gameplay mechanics - they fundamentally alter the narrative. Different placement sequences unlock various storylines, each leading to unique endings. This creates exceptional replay value as you experiment to discover all possible outcomes.

Turn-Based Strategic Combat

When evil demons threaten your growing kingdom, you'll engage in tactical turn-based battles. Your kingdom's development directly impacts your combat effectiveness, making every building decision a strategic military consideration.

Resource Management Mastery

Efficient resource collection and management form the backbone of success. For example, establishing trees early provides wood for faster upgrades, while strategic water placement can unlock entirely different development branches.

Gameplay Mechanics

The Building Sequence Challenge

Each game presents you with the same set of building options, but only one perfect sequence leads to victory against the demon threat. This creates an engaging puzzle element where you must deduce the optimal building order through experimentation and logical thinking.

Dynamic World Development

Watch your world transform as each building placement triggers cascading effects throughout your kingdom. Buildings interact with each other in complex ways, creating emergent gameplay where careful planning yields surprising results.

Operation Guide

Basic Controls: - Mouse Drag : Click and drag buildings to the center of the green globe - Strategic Placement : Consider each building's function before placement - Observation : Watch how each placement affects existing structures

Winning Strategy Tips: - Analyze how different buildings complement each other - Experiment with various sequences to understand cause-and-effect relationships - Pay attention to visual feedback showing building interactions - Think long-term about defensive capabilities against the demon threat

Why Play Grow RPG

Perfect for Strategy Lovers : If you enjoy games that reward careful thinking and planning, Grow RPG delivers a uniquely satisfying strategic experience where every choice matters.

Exceptional Replay Value : With multiple story paths and endings to discover, you'll find yourself returning repeatedly to experiment with different building sequences and uncover new narrative possibilities.

Innovative Gameplay : Experience something truly different in the RPG genre. The building sequence mechanic creates gameplay unlike any other RPG, blending puzzle-solving with traditional role-playing elements.

Free and Accessible : Enjoy this complete gaming experience absolutely free through your browser, with no downloads required and full cross-platform compatibility.

Quick Sessions, Deep Strategy : Perfect for both casual play sessions and extended strategic planning, accommodating various play styles and time commitments.

Frequently Asked Questions (FAQ)